Puppy Pricing

Our puppy investment has ranged from $1,800 – $2,500 per dog over the years.

Why does it vary? The final cost of the litter depends on the stud fee, as well as veterinary and food costs, which tend to change with every breeding cycle.

To achieve our premium genetics and litter diversity, we seek out top-quality studs from around the country to breed with. Stud fees can cost us from $1,000 to $3,500 for a single breeding depending on the bloodline and heritage of the male. Stud fees do not include the vet and travel costs associated with the actual breeding process…it can be an expensive endeavor.

Because of all these variables, we don’t know our final breeding costs until they occur, and those fees are factored into the final price of a pup. In September of 2024, our last litter sold for $2,400 per pup with full AKC registration rights, deworming, a health guarantee, and the first set of vaccinations.  Exact pricing will be posted when we begin accepting deposits.

Heat Cycle

Heat Cycle Begins

When our females begin their heat cycle, subscribers are notified of an upcoming litter.  Females Labradors typically have a heat cycle every 6-8 months.

Breeding

10-14 Days later

Female Labradors reach their peak fertility approximately 10-14 days after their heat cycle begins.  Within this window of time, the sire and our dam are brought together at our vet for breeding.

Ultrtasound

21 Days After breeding

Our licensed veterinarian will confirm pregnancy with an ultrasound and provide an estimated number of puppies in the litter. Gender of the pups cannot be determined at this time.

X-Ray

Late in the pregnancy, between 6-8 weeks, our vet will x-ray the female.  This will determine the exact number of puppies in the litter and make sure they are in the proper position for birth.  Gender cannot be determined via x-ray so we still won’t know the number of males / females until birth.

Colorado law requires we hold the pups until they are 8 weeks old.  By this time they will have seen our vet, been dewormed and received their first vaccinations. They are ready for their forever homes.
